What is an automotive controller?

An Automotive Controller is a finance professional responsible for overseeing the accounting, financial reporting, and budgeting processes within an automotive dealership or manufacturing company. They ensure compliance with industry regulations, manage internal controls, and provide financial analysis to support business decisions. Additionally, they oversee accounts payable/receivable, payroll, and tax filings while working closely with management to improve profitability.

What are the typical daily responsibilities of an automotive controller in an auto dealership?

Automotive Controllers are responsible for overseeing all accounting operations, preparing financial statements, managing budgets, and ensuring compliance with automotive industry regulations. You’ll typically supervise accounting staff, reconcile dealership accounts, handle payroll, and work closely with department managers to analyze financial performance. The role also involves monthly and yearly closing processes, working with external auditors, and implementing internal controls. Expect to collaborate regularly with dealership ownership and department heads, making the position both strategic and hands-on in a fast-paced environment.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ive in the automotive controller position, and why are they important?

To thrive as an Automotive Controller, you need strong financial management skills, a solid understanding of dealership accounting, and a degree in accounting or finance. Familiarity with dealership management systems (such as CDK Global or Reynolds & Reynolds), advanced Excel skills, and CPA certification are often highly valued. Attention to detail, leadership ability, strong organizational skills, and effective communication set top candidates apart. These competencies are essential for ensuring financial accuracy, regulatory compliance, and effective collaboration within an automotive dealership environment.

How do you become an automotive controller?

To become an automotive controller, candidates typically need a bachelor's degree in accounting, finance, or a related field, along with experience in financial management or accounting within the automotive industry. Strong analytical skills, knowledge of accounting software, and understanding of automotive operations are also important. Some roles may require professional certifications such as CPA or CMA.

Job description

JOB SUMMARY: We are looking for a Controller to join our growing team! The right candidate will have previous automotive controller experience the strong analytical ability. The day-to-day duties of this role include preparing monthly budgets, reviewing financial statements and ledgers, and process all insurance claims. 
 
 BENEFITS
  • Medical
  • Dental
  • Vision
  • Life, Long & Short Term - --Disability
  • 401K
  • Paid Holidays, Vacation and Sick time
Responsibilities
  • Be responsible for the financial and accounting system and personnel
  • Run daily operations of the accounting department, cashiers and receptions
  • Design, establish, and maintain an organizational structure and staffing
  • Reconcile the bank accounts for the dealership every single day
  • Complete all required reports for the corporate office on a regular basis
  • Prepare monthly budgets and financial statements
  • Forecast financial goals for each quarter to maintain the dealership’s profitability
  • Process all insurance claims and liability insurance
  • Review all financial statements and ledgers, and work with the accounting staff to clear up any discrepancies
  • Prepare all taxes and filing forms with the government
  • Meet with the department managers to regularly review business matters and develop plans to increase profitability
  • Ensure all HR and payroll functions are operational and work reciprocally to handle employee issues as needed
  • Ensure required HR training is completed
  • Cross-train in all accounting positions
Qualifications
  • 5 years of previous automotive controller experience required
  • Previous automotive dealership experience required
  • Strong communications, customer service, leadership and problem solving skills
  • Excellent analytical ability
  • High school diploma is necessary; college or advanced degree preferred
  • Proficiency with payroll software and Microsoft Office applications or the equivalent
  • Experience with DMS (Reynolds and Reynolds, DealerTrack, etc)
  • Clean driving record and valid driver’s license and willingness to travel as necessary
